ASP.NET Web Pages - 文件
- အရေးပါ စာမျက်နှာ WebPages အားကစာ
- နောက်ပိုင်း စာမျက်နှာ WebPages အကူအညီ
本章讲解文本文件处理。
处理文本文件
在上一章,我们学习了存储于数据库中的 web 数据。
您的网站也许在文本文件中存储数据。
存储数据的文本文件通常被称为平面文件(flat files)。常见的文本文件格式是 .txt、.xml 以及 .csv(comma-delimited values,逗号分隔的值)。
ဒီလုံးတွင် သင်သည် လေ့လာပါကြလိမ့်မည်။
- ခွဲထုတ်ပါက ခွဲထုတ်ပါက ခွဲထုတ်ပါက
ခွဲထုတ်ပါက ခွဲထုတ်ပါက ခွဲထုတ်ပါက
အောက်ပါ အမှတ်အသား တွင် သင်သည် ခွဲထုတ်ပါက လုပ်ငန်းသင့် ပါသည်။
သင်၏ ဝတ္ထုကို တွင် App_Data ဖူးကွဲ မရှိဘဲ ထူပေးပါ။ App_Data ဖူးကွဲ တွင် Persons.txt အမည်ရှိ ခွဲထုတ်ပါ။
အောက်ပါ အချက်အလက် ကို ထည့်သွင်းပါ။
Persons.txt
Bill,Gates Steve,Jobs Mark,Zuckerberg
ဖိုင်မှ အချက်အလက် ပြုပြင်
အောက်ပါ အမှတ်အသား အများအပြား ကို ပြုပြင်ပြီး ဖိုင်တွင် ထည့်သွင်းပါ။
အမှတ်အသား
@{ var dataFile = Server.MapPath("~/App_Data/Persons.txt"); Array userData = File.ReadAllLines(dataFile); } <!DOCTYPE html> <html> <body> <h1>ဖိုင်မှ အချက်အလက် ထုတ်ယူ foreach (string dataLine in userData) { foreach (string dataItem in dataLine.Split(',')) {@dataItem <text> </text>} <br /> } </body> </html>
အမှတ်အသား အစား
အမှတ်အသား အကြောင်း
Server.MapPath အချက်အလက် ဖိုင် လမ်းကြောင်း တွေ့ရှိ
File.ReadAllLines အခန်းကဏ္ဍ ဖိုင် ဖွင့်ပြီး ဖိုင်တွင် အချက်အလက် အစား အတိုင်းအတာ ကို တစ်ခုခု ပြုလုပ်ပါ။
အတိုင်းအတာ အကြွင်းအချက်အလက် အကြွင်း(dataline)တွင် အချက်အလက်အချက်အလက် အကြွင်း(dataItem)ကို ပြုပြင်
Excel ဖိုင်တွင် အချက်အလက် ပြုပြင်
မိုက်ခရိုဆောင် အင်္ဂါအစိတ် ကို အင်္ဂါအစိတ် အစား သုံးသည် ကို တက်သွားသည်။ ထိုသို့ ပြုလုပ်လျှင် အင်္ဂါအစိတ် တစ်ခုခု သည် အချက်အလက် တစ်ခုခု နှင့် သွေဖည်ပါ။
အထက်တွင် အမှတ်အသား အများအပြား ကို သုံးနိုင်သည်။ အခန်းကဏ္ဍ အမည် ကို အခန်းကဏ္ဍ ဖိုင် အမည် အဖြစ် ပြောင်းလဲပါ။
- အရေးပါ စာမျက်နှာ WebPages အားကစာ
- နောက်ပိုင်း စာမျက်နှာ WebPages အကူအညီ